Component Variables tool

1. Purpose and description


Allows the user to more easily extract specific information from
connections/components in order to create design sheets in Excel.

2. System requirements
.NET Framework version: 4.0
Environments: US Imperial, US Metric
Languages: English

3. Installation
To install the application:
1. Close down Tekla Structures (if running)
2. Download MSI Installer from Tekla extranet
3. Install and run MSI Installer
4. Start up Tekla Structures
5. Start up tool from icon on desktop, or installed location

4. Usage
The example below is for using the Component Variables tool. To use the application:
1. Insert the deisred component in the model.
2. Launch the Component Variable tool.

3. Launch the Component Variables tool.

4. Change the desired value fields that you want to consider in you design spreadsheet
and leave dialog open.

5. When the component, or component cone is selected, the Component Variable tool
will populate with a list of attributes from the component.

6. When changing a desired value, modify the component and with the Component
Variable tool open the tool will change these values.
7. You can use the search field to narrow the values to only those which you want to
use in your spreadsheet.

8. Click in the Name field to assign an identifyer to use in the spreadsheet.

9. Highlight desired fields to copy to spreadsheet and use the Copy selected button.

10. Click Open in Excel to open the Excel documents folder.

11. Use the file: component_template.xls to create design sheets. Note the previously
created examples for suggestions and examples.
12. Paste the desired fields into design sheet. Instructions of how to place are included
on the sheet in blue.

13. Continue until sheet is completed.


14. Any system component with the Design tab is availble for Excel design.

Make Custom Components design capable


1. Edit Custom Component
2. Add a Yes/No Parameter to list.

5. Limitations
1. Only attributes with the values filled in will appear. In order to include them, you must
input a value.
2. The name field will not save the data within the Component Variable tool, but will
remain until another component is selected.

FYI: The imperial values only show with the Type, double.
